加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.ijinjiang.cn/)- 低代码、应用程序集成、办公协同、云通信、区块链!
当前位置: 首页 > 建站 > 正文

模块化思维:机器学习工程师的高效建站秘籍

发布时间:2026-06-10 12:08:19 所属栏目:建站 来源:DaWei
导读:  在机器学习工程领域,面对复杂的数据处理与模型部署任务,模块化思维成为提升效率的核心策略。它将整个系统拆解为独立、可复用的功能单元,每个单元专注于特定职责,如数据清洗、特征工程、模型训练或接口服务。

  在机器学习工程领域,面对复杂的数据处理与模型部署任务,模块化思维成为提升效率的核心策略。它将整个系统拆解为独立、可复用的功能单元,每个单元专注于特定职责,如数据清洗、特征工程、模型训练或接口服务。这种结构不仅让开发过程更清晰,也大幅降低出错风险。


  以一个推荐系统为例,模块化设计可将其划分为数据采集模块、用户行为分析模块、协同过滤模型模块和实时响应接口模块。每个模块拥有明确输入输出,彼此之间通过标准化接口通信。当需要优化用户画像时,只需调整分析模块,无需重写整个系统,极大提升了迭代速度。


  模块化还增强了代码的可读性与可维护性。团队成员可以并行开发不同模块,互不干扰。新人加入时,也能快速理解系统架构,迅速上手特定功能。同时,测试工作也更加高效——每个模块可独立验证,问题定位更精准,修复成本更低。


此效果图由AI设计,仅供参考

  更重要的是,模块化支持灵活复用。一个训练好的图像分类模块,可在多个项目中直接调用,只需适配新数据格式即可。这种“积木式”开发方式,显著缩短了从想法到落地的时间周期。


  实践建议:在构建系统前,先定义核心模块边界;使用配置文件管理参数,避免硬编码;采用容器化技术(如Docker)封装模块,确保环境一致性。坚持这些原则,模块化思维便不再是理论,而成为日常开发中的自然习惯。


  掌握模块化思维,等于掌握了机器学习项目可持续演进的钥匙。它让复杂变简单,让重复变高效,最终成就更稳定、更敏捷的工程能力。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章